Description
Enter the mind’s eye of Bub, an 11-year-old girl who’s obsessed with documentary filmmaking. In the aftermath of a family breakdown, she turns to dramatised re-enactments to try to figure out what happened.
In each performance of this latest docudrama experiment from re:group performance collective, two new, unrehearsed adult actors join a young performer onstage. As she guides them to re-enact her personal experiences, these brave (or foolhardy) performers discover the story on the night, negotiating difficult questions about parenting, agency, mental health and how we speak to children.
Bub wants to get to the bottom of her mum’s erratic behaviour. Can these two adults answer the tough questions of a child?
After indie flick (Coil) and sci-fi (UFO), POV is re:group's playful, urgent and live version of a documentary, blurring the lines between personal history, performance and human connection.
